{{Translation|'''Erinn'''|リッカ| , Rikka}} is a character from the ninth installment of the {{DQSeries}}, {{Dragon Quest IX}}. | |||
She is the daughter of [[List of characters in Dragon Quest IX#Edwinn|Edwinn's]], a former Innertainer. At first, Erinn runs a small inn at [[Angel Falls]], she is later recruited by [[Patty]] to take over her father's old establishment in [[Stornway]], the [[Quester's Rest]]. | |||
Erinn later appears in {{Dragon Quest Heroes II}}. | |||

Erinn is first seen during the opening scene of the game. She is walking back towards [[Angel Falls]] with her [[List of characters in Dragon Quest IX#Erinn's grandfather|grandfather]]. | |||
Unseen to them, the village guardian, the {{Hero 9}} and his/her mentor [[Aquila]], witness a group of monsters containing a cucumber and two slime monsters waiting to attack. The Hero and [[Aquila]] are able to prevent the {{MFamilies}}s from harming them while Erinn and her grandfather finally make it to [[Angel Falls]]. Unlike the other villagers in [[Angel Falls]], she believes in the [[Guardian]]s and issues a prayer, bestowing [[Benevolessence]]. | |||
Much later, she discovers the {{Hero 9}} at the base of the waterfall after the earthquake. She takes the {{Hero 9}} in to recuperate at her house. She is astonished that the {{Hero 9}} has the same name as the Guardian of [[Angel Falls]] but she was unaware that it was really the guardian of [[Angel Falls]]. The next day when Ivor and the {{Hero 9}} are going to investigate the landslide at the pass east of the village, she becomes concerned when she learns that a woman named [[Patty]] from Stornway went missing in [[The Hexagon]] ruins. Erinn said that her father had mentioned her name and to ease her concerns, the {{Hero 9}} goes to the ruins to rescue the woman. | |||
Back at [[Angel Falls]], [[Patty]] tries unsuccessfully to convince Erinn to take over her father, [[List of characters in Dragon Quest IX#Edwinn|Edwinn's]], [[inn]] in [[Stornway]], believing she has her father's talent. That night, the {{Hero 9}} recovers Edwinn's "Inny" award with the help of his ghost. Erinn's grandfather reveals that because she was quite a sickly girl when she was younger, Edwinn had moved to [[Angel Falls]] so she could drink from the healing waters. Erinn decides to accept [[Patty]]'s offer after realizing how much her father sacrificed for her. | |||
After the pass is cleared by King Schott's soldiers, Erinn and [[Patty]] leave for [[Stornway]], inviting the {{Hero 9}} to visit her at the [[Quester's Rest]]. | |||

At the [[Quester's Rest]], the other employees are highly skeptical that the young girl could salvage their business, until Erinn presents her father's Inny award. Once Erinn gets settled in, [[Patty]] suggests hiring the hero to help promote business for Erinn. For the {{Hero 9}}'s troubles, she gives him/her an employee discount while staying at the [[inn]]. | |||
Later, after the {{Hero 9}} settles the [[Wight Knight]] affair, Erinn presents the {{Hero 9}} with an old [[Krak Pot]] that had been left behind by a previous customer as "payment." This allows the {{Hero 9}} to undertake alchemical pursuits. | |||
Both she and her father share the suffix ''-[[inn]]'', and are highly talented at running [[inn]]s. After Quest 157 "Inn For A Penny, Inn For An Inny", she becomes available as a {{Party 9}} member. | |||
